 Zara Qairina Mahathir was a 13-year-old Malaysian student at a religious school in Papar, Sabah. Her death on July 16, 2025, a day after she fell from the third floor of her dormitory, has become a major case in Malaysia.


A phone call recording between Zara and her mother, in which Zara is heard crying and mentioning threats from senior students, went viral on social media, sparking public outrage and calls for an investigation into her death. The case has raised concerns about student safety and alleged bullying in Malaysian boarding schools.


On August 20, 2025, five teenage girls were charged in the Children's Court in Kota Kinabalu, Sabah, for allegedly using abusive language towards Zara, which may have caused her distress. All five pleaded not guilty. In early August, police had completed their investigation and interviewed about 60 witnesses. The death has prompted public pressure for a Royal Commission of Inquiry and a review of safety protocols in boarding schools. The government has promised a transparent and fair investigation.
